It's coming up to filter / utm renewal time - currently with Smoothwall.

 

I'm looking at alternatives but they all involve a costly network upgrade as our network is only layer 2 with no core switch. We use VLANS for wifi which are routed (zone bridging) on the smoothwall box for bonjour etc.

 

So which UTM options offer similiar functions to Smoothwall in that respect (and cost) ? Ideally I'd like to upgrade the network but I'm not sure that is feasible at this point - most solutions I've seen are inline between a layer 3 switch and the internet.

 

Or am I just going to have to wait till the network is sorted ?

Why do Smoothwall alternatives require a Layer 3 switch? A lot of schools are switching to a routed infrastructure with a core layer 3 switch these days, and there are certainly a few good reasons to do this, but we certainly don't require it.

 

So which UTM options offer similiar functions to Smoothwall in that respect (and cost) ? Ideally I'd like to upgrade the network but I'm not sure that is feasible at this point - most solutions I've seen are inline between a layer 3 switch and the internet.

 

Usually the setup we'd recommend is either:

1. A flat wired network, separate VLANs for wifi (network backbone is made up of layer 2 VLAN-capable switches):

- Put each Wifi network on its own VLAN.

- Put the whole wired network on a single VLAN.

- Connect the filtering server to a VLAN trunk, with an IP address for each VLAN.

- All of the devices on the networks use the filtering server as their default gateway and it routes between the VLANs.

Machines on the wired network can obviously talk to each other since they're on the same VLAN, use the filtering server's firewall to control access between VLANs (e.g. restrict access between the wifi networks and the wired network.

 

Alternatively:

2. A routed wired network, separate VLANs for wifi (layer 3 switch required):

- Put each Wifi network on its own VLAN.

- Split the school into multiple networks, a core layer 3 switch to route between the wired networks.

- Connect the filtering server to a VLAN trunk, with an IP address for each VLAN.

- All of the devices on the wired network use the layer 3 switch as their default gateway.

- All of the devices on the wifi networks use the filtering server as their default gateway.

Machines on the wired network can talk to each other by being routed through the layer 3 switch, use the filtering server's firewall to control access between Wifi and wired.

 

The reason for using a layer 3 switch for option 2 is simply that wired traffic is often high bandwidth and doesn't need much access control, so a fast layer 3 switch is best for this whereas wifi traffic is lower bandwidth and does tend to need better access controls.

 

It sounds like the first option would be best for you, and closely matches what you already do. It certainly doesn't preclude upgrading to a routed network at a later date either.

Been a customer for a while, when it's filtering the domain it's a great product - solid and reliable. The problem lies with our BYOD and mobile devices, layer 7 filtering is an extra module (cost) that when I tested it wasn't very effective, the firewall is just terrible and difficult to do anything with. The reporting system isn't particularly good and has been promised an overhaul for ages. The documentation is poor (even more so on new features) which can lead to usage of a support ticket. The interface isn't structured very well (Counter intuitive - even after all the years I've been using it through many redesigns I still fumble around the menus). Then again I've not really had much chance to use any other products so I've no idea really how they compare but from what I've seen with demo's they are a lot slicker. Smoothwall also doesn't have an accompanying MDM solution either (Two of the other competing products have and are integrated well into their products)
